Hey guys.
One of my projects involves converting up a character wearing half plate. Ideally the model wouldn't have any weapons or scabbards attached to the main body and I plan to do head and hand swaps also. Does anyone know of any companies that do that kind of miniature? 28mm-30mm preferred.
Cheers!
-
There is a half-plate body in the Perry War of the Roses Infantry set. It meets your other criteria and might serve what you are looking for, although the Perry miniatures are a realistic scale, not the 'heroic' scale that a lot of fantasy miniatures seem to be. A perusal of Capt Blood's thread on the Medieval board would give you a quick idea of what can be done with these.
